In gameplay, Urza's Mine is a land card with the Urza's and Mine subtypes. Its primary function is to generate colorless mana, which is essential for casting most spells in the game. By tapping the land, players can add one generic mana to their pool. However, the card offers a significant advantage when combined with other cards from the Urza saga. If you control both an Urza's Power-Plant and an Urza's Tower, tapping Urza's Mine produces two generic mana instead of one. This synergy makes it a critical component in decks built around the Urza artifact theme, allowing for faster casting of high-cost spells. The flavor text of the card reflects the industrial nature of the Urza storyline, noting that mines became common as cities during the days of the artificers. This narrative element adds depth to the card, connecting it to the rich lore of Magic: The Gathering.
